Who Is This Best Suited For: The Whammy DT is best suited for electric guitarists who want to have the ability to quickly shift the pitch of their instrument in either direction. ![]() While many pedals are very capable when it comes to adding higher notes, this pedal is equally proficient at adding thick, bass tones to the signal without compromising on clarity. The thing that sets the Whammy DT apart from the rest of the pitch shifter pedals featured in this guide is its impeccable ability to detune the guitar signal. By establishing the interval of the pitch shifter using the controls found on the right side of the pedal, I was able to switch between the more extreme alterations of the Whammy function or engage the momentary switch to make the changes more subtle. I found the rocker plate mechanism made it much easier to control the modulations in pitch, rather than simply relying on pre-determined settings. Initially, I was under the false impression that the Whammy DT was only capable of shifting a guitar’s pitch downwards, but after testing the pedal I discovered that it can also add higher notes to the dry signal. It’s difficult to choose between the various editions of the Whammy, but in my opinion, the DT is the most interesting.
